In the medical industry, rubber plugs play an equally important duty, especially in the design and manufacture of clinical devices and pharmaceutical packaging. In the case of vials made use of for keeping fluids, rubber plugs function as seals to maintain the sterility and honesty important stored within. They protect against contamination and make certain that medicinal items stay reliable for longer durations. Furthermore, these rubber seals are developed to be penetrated by needles without jeopardizing the vacuum within, which is vital for drawing fluid from vials. The manufacturing process of rubber connects involves a number of actions, which can vary based on the particular demands of the application. A lot of rubber plugs are created utilizing mold manufacturing techniques which permit precise dimensions and coatings. The products selected for these plugs can vary considerably relying on their meant use. Natural rubber offers fantastic elasticity, while artificial rubbers, such as silicone or neoprene, supply distinct buildings, including resistance to oils, chemicals, warmth, and UV light. Each type of rubber offers its very own set of features that need to be lined up with the end-user's needs, making the option of the best rubber compound a critical facet of developing rubber plugs.
One more essential consideration in the use of rubber plugs is their lifespan and product exhaustion. In time, rubber can break down as a result of exposure to different ecological conditions like UV light, warm, and chemicals. For this reason, while rubber plug rubber plugs can be very resilient, depending upon their application, the majority of will have a suggested life-span. Understanding these variables allows markets to include preventive maintenance techniques to ensure ideal performance and security. Markets typically replace rubber plugs during arranged upkeep to stay clear of the failings that can emerge from material fatigue, which might lead to leaks or break downs.
